ACUPUNCTURE & CHIROPRACTIC is categorized under ACUPUNCTURE and located at 668 Newport Ave. in or near the South Attleboro, MA area. Find additional information including website, e-mail, map, and directions - acclinic.net. Find additional ACUPUNCTURE at MedicalYP.com ®.